The "duplicate" titles you're seeing in the EYB Library are different editions of the same book, with different ISBN's, which EYB lists separately until a title is assigned to one of our pro indexers or to an EYB member for indexing. Upon assignment, we designate the print edition being indexed as the "master" and link to it all the various editions that are otherwise identical for indexing purposes. Those linked editions can be viewed in the Library by clicking on the chain-link icon (next to the "people" icon indicating the number of member Bookshelves) to display the ISBN, format, and country of publication for each edition. When searching the EYB Library for your books, be sure to expand the linked editions and select the ISBN of the edition you own to add to your Bookshelf. Or use the Import Books feature to add books to your Bookshelf by ISBN. We don't delete books from the Library even if they're not indexed, otherwise members wouldn't be able to add their specific edition of a title to their Bookshelf.
